1. A repair tool comprising:
at least first and second support elements, the first and second support elements each comprising a first end which is adhesively bonded or welded to a portion of material to be repaired and a second end distal the first end;
a spanning member engagable with the support elements, the spanning member being sized and dimensioned to span between said support elements in a spanning position above a portion of material to be repaired;
wherein in the spanning position, the spanning member, supported by the support elements, forms an elevated bridge above the site of repair and one or both of the support elements are movable relative to the spanning member in the longitudinal direction thereof after the support elements are adhesively bonded or welded to the material to be repaired to adjust the distance between the first and second support elements such that, in use, when the first and second support elements are adhesively bonded or welded to a portion of material to be repaired, a lateral tension or compression is selectively applied or released from said material by movement of one or both of the support elements towards or away from each other after the support elements are adhesively bonded or welded to the material to be repaired; and
wherein the repair tool further comprises a pull/push arrangement mountable to the spanning member between the first and second support elements configured to apply a pulling or a pushing force to a portion of the material to be repaired; and
wherein movable connection arrangements are provided between the spanning member and at least a portion of each support element such that the spanning member is rotatable laterally relative to at least a portion of the support elements, lateral being relative to the orientation of the spanning member, and to either side of the support elements, such that the area between the support elements is more readily accessible.
